What are the typical challenges faced by part-time meta researchers when balancing multiple projects or teams?

Part-time meta researchers often juggle several projects simultaneously, which can make time management and prioritization challenging. Since meta research frequently involves collaboration with diverse teams, coordinating schedules and ensuring clear communication across part-time hours requires proactive planning. Additionally, staying updated with the latest research methodologies and maintaining consistency in data analysis can be more demanding when working limited hours. However, flexible scheduling and strong organizational skills can help mitigate these challenges and contribute to successful project outcomes.

What is a Part Time Meta Researcher?

A Part Time Meta Researcher is someone who systematically reviews, analyzes, and synthesizes results from multiple scientific studies to draw broader conclusions, but works on a part-time basis. Meta research, also known as research on research, focuses on evaluating research methods, reporting practices, reproducibility, and scientific integrity. Part-time professionals in this field often contribute to research teams, assist with literature reviews, and help improve research quality while maintaining flexible working hours. Their work is essential for identifying trends, gaps, and biases in scientific literature. This role is well-suited for individuals with strong analytical skills and an interest in research methodology.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Part-Time Meta Researcher, and why are they important?

To excel as a Part-Time Meta Researcher, you need strong analytical skills, research methodology expertise, and typically an advanced degree in a relevant field. Familiarity with data analysis software, systematic review tools (like Covidence or RevMan), and reference management systems is often required. Excellent attention to detail, critical thinking, and effective communication are essential soft skills for synthesizing and presenting complex findings. These abilities ensure accurate, credible research outcomes and contribute to evidence-based decision-making.
